【问题标题】:Unexpected Error when paying with PayPal使用 PayPal 付款时出现意外错误
【发布时间】:2013-09-13 13:38:47
【问题描述】:

我正在尝试在我的应用中设置贝宝付款,但它似乎不起作用:

我的应用已经获得批准,并且获得了实时 API 密钥,但是当我尝试登录某个 paypal 帐户时会发生这种情况(它不是我的,因为你不能自己付款):

Logcat 没有显示任何有用的信息。就像什么都没发生一样。

我的代码:

    PayPal ppObj;
    CheckoutButton launchSimplePayment;

public void pay(View v) {
    PayPalPayment newPayment = new PayPalPayment();
    newPayment.setSubtotal(new BigDecimal("10.00"));
    newPayment.setCurrencyType("USD");
    newPayment.setRecipient("myEmail@gmail.com");
    newPayment.setMerchantName("name");
    Intent paypalIntent = PayPal.getInstance().checkout(newPayment, this);
    this.startActivityForResult(paypalIntent, 1);
}

在 OnCreate 内部:

ppObj = PayPal.initWithAppID(this, "**APP-LIVE-API-KEY**", PayPal.ENV_LIVE);

android:onClick="pay" 从布局文件调用pay。我不使用特殊的 paypal 按钮。

感谢您的帮助!

【问题讨论】:

  • 你的问题解决了吗?
  • 不,它仍在发生。 @莫妮卡
  • 在沙盒环境下是否正常工作?
  • No.. 同样的错误! @莫妮卡

标签: android android-intent paypal


【解决方案1】:

应具有 Premiere 或企业帐户的 Paypal 状态

【讨论】:

  • 请给个参考链接。
猜你喜欢
  • 2015-04-27
  • 1970-01-01
  • 2020-01-31
  • 2011-07-02
  • 2015-07-15
  • 1970-01-01
  • 2014-07-15
  • 2016-03-12
  • 2015-05-10
相关资源
最近更新 更多